Port Augusta Hospital unregistered doctor review

Findings and recommendations from SA Health’s investigations into an unregistered doctor at the Port Augusta Hospital have been released following two thorough and independent reviews.

SA Health accepts all recommendations made and is working with local health networks as well as the Department for Health and Wellbeing’s workforce team to implement them.

The reviews were commissioned after the overseas-trained doctor worked without registration in the Port Augusta emergency department for six days between Monday April 24 and Tuesday 2 May 2023, before being removed from the premises.

The doctor had been offered a place as an intern and had been undertaking limited education sessions and staying in accommodation provided by Flinders and Upper North Local Health Network, pending the arrival of his registration.

The first report by Henderson Horrocks was commissioned to understand how the doctor was able to access the hospital. The second investigation by Professor Alan Sandford AM focused on the policies and processes which led to the doctor being considered as a suitable prospective employee.
